Otazky Václava Moravce At the beginning of this September Czech Television came up with the new design of its political talk-show “Otázky Václava Moravce“ (Vaclav Moravec’s questions). I am the regular viewer of this broadcasting and at the first-sight I was immediately impressed by its more dynamic face of the new design.

The previous abstract violet-colored animation was hardly understandable to me because of several reasons. The main problem was that the possibilities and capabilities of a virtual studio appeared not to be used as widely in comparison to the other broadcastings from this studio (e.g. “Objektiv” or Election studios). Abstract rings placed on the violet background made a very muzzy impression and I did not have a clear idea about what they represented.

?eská TelevizeWhen I saw the twisting globe for the first time I was pleased. It clearly communicated to me the immediate and non-complicated idea of its message, namely that the show will bring me the hottest global news, as well as the local coverage. Then the intro spontaneously came through the political imagery to the introduction of Václav Moravec, the talk-show speaker.

The light, dynamic design of the intro promised a nice visual experience of the usually boring and dry discussion. As interesting as the show appeared, my expectations were however slightly more fantastic. I had to remind myself that when thinking of the really effective animations used by CNN for presidental election in the USA 2 years ago and comparing them with OVM graphics I must accredit its aspirations to reach this level, but there is still a lot to gain. Anyway, this is the live show and in such a case the possibilities of the virtual studio are quite restricted. The graphics cover is limited to just several layers at various places, so the basic video and animation don’t give enough space for further creativity.

Václav MoravecThe first broadcasting surprised me with the fact that there was a lot of residue from the previous graphics design. Further weeks showed that such problems were becoming less and less . Topics divisions, tele-bridge looks as well as inserted headlines all already have the common visage, respecting the artistic concept of the intro. The pixelity of the main illustration in the middle showing the discussed topics is also the history and finally it doesn’t look unfinished. Although, I still can’t get used to the image of Prague projected behind the guests. Specifically in relation to the differences between the brightness of the particular panels the illustration is assembled from. However this is perhaps a matter relating to the people from television and not the authors of the new design.

As a regular viewer of this show I evaluate the new face highly positively. However there are still some extras which can be gradually removed. For example the font used for the intro and for the labels at the bottom of the screen does not match with the font used at the panels to show the topics headlines and citations of the people outside the studio. I will welcome the increased graphics and animated components to show the quantitative information of the discussed topics – pie graphs, bars or schemes, as can be seen on BBC or CNN.

The new design for “Otázky Václava Moravce” was delivered for Czech Television by the creative group Kufej Fejku – director Adrian Kukal and graphics designer Ond?ej Pfeiffer. They aim to co-operate with the authors of “Otázky Václava Moravce” show and want to go ahead to improve the design on a continual basis. I wish them well and I am curious about where they will take it in the future and to see everything that they are able to bring us, even with their technical limitations.
